Two things come to mind when you think of Club Passim at Harvard Square in Cambridge, Mass.. First: high quality music. Second: an intimate venue.

 

Passim regularly plays big name acts and showcases up-and-coming talent as well. No matter if you’re going to see someone who is world famous, or someone you’ve never heard of before, you can be assured the music will be the finest quality. Passim makes sure of that. After all, they have to live up to their reputation of being the place where people like Joan Baez, Bob Dylan and Jimmy Buffett got their starts.

 

Club Passim is a tiny space just below ground level on Cambridge’s iconic Harvard Square. There are about 15 tables crammed into the club and you may wind up sharing yours with someone you don’t know. But on the plus side, no matter where you are, you pretty much feel like you’re on stage. Being such a tiny venue, audience participation is encouraged and almost mandatory. The artists chat with the audience and it all feels very much like a gathering in your living room.

 

Passim now has an operational kitchen and serves beer and wine, which is exciting as the food and drinks add to the experience (especially since the food is quite tasty).

 

I’ve seen many shows at Passim — Ryan Bingham, Danielle Miraglia, Ksenia Mack — and each time is different and unique. Something unexpected and incredible always happens.

 

Tickets are cheap, from $0–30, but sell out fast. Passim is also a non-profit organization and proceeds go toward their school of music, music fund and outreach program.

 

If you’re looking for pyrotechnics and arena guitar, Club Passim may not be for you. But if you’re looking for talented musicians in an intimate atmosphere, Passim is your spot.
